### Fee rule evaluation order

The Cartwheel rules engine evaluates shipping-fee rules in strict priority order, and ties are broken deterministically by rule creation time, never by insertion order in the config file. New team members should note that surcharge rules compose additively, while discount rules short-circuit at the first match. Evaluation depth and timeout budgets are deliberately conservative and centrally defined. The current constants are listed here.

tuning table, kawep-tawif:
CAPS = {
    "olidor": 80,
    "belion": 7,
    "quenys": 225,
    "druox": 839,
    "fraath": 482,
}

## Changed defaults

Heads up: the Ledgerline tax-rate lookup cache now defaults to a 15-minute TTL instead of 24 hours. Turns out rates in the Veldt County sandbox were going stale mid-demo, which was embarrassing. Eviction is now LRU rather than FIFO, and the cache warms on boot. If you're reviewing, check that nothing hardcodes the old TTL. The new defaults land as follows.

deployment values, bajop-taweg:
holwyn:
  log_level: debug
  metrics_host: metrics.holwyn.zemvarsys.internal
  pool_size: 32

Meeting notes, 14:00 — key-card stock for the new Alderpoint site. Dispatch to send 400 blank cards from Vantrell Systems stock, plus two encoder units. Ship in locked case only; Alderpoint facilities signs personally. Run scheduled Friday morning. The confidential courier hand-over instruction is recorded separately just below:

drop instructions, bahif-bahip: the norax feniel courier leaves the drumir kaseth rusir ledger at gate 1983 under passcode 849948